Reference documentation and code samples for the Stackdriver Monitoring V3 Client class Reducer.
A Reducer operation describes how to aggregate data points from multiple time series into a single time series, where the value of each data point in the resulting series is a function of all the already aligned values in the input time series.
Protobuf type google.monitoring.v3.Aggregation.Reducer

Constants
REDUCE_NONE
Value: 0No cross-time series reduction. The output of the Aligner is
returned.
Generated from protobuf enum REDUCE_NONE = 0;
REDUCE_MEAN
Value: 1Reduce by computing the mean value across time series for each
alignment period. This reducer is valid for
DELTA and
GAUGE metrics with
numeric or distribution values. The value_type of the output is
DOUBLE.
Generated from protobuf enum REDUCE_MEAN = 1;
REDUCE_MIN
Value: 2Reduce by computing the minimum value across time series for each
alignment period. This reducer is valid for DELTA and GAUGE metrics
with numeric values. The value_type of the output is the same as the
value_type of the input.
Generated from protobuf enum REDUCE_MIN = 2;
REDUCE_MAX
Value: 3Reduce by computing the maximum value across time series for each
alignment period. This reducer is valid for DELTA and GAUGE metrics
with numeric values. The value_type of the output is the same as the
value_type of the input.
Generated from protobuf enum REDUCE_MAX = 3;
REDUCE_SUM
Value: 4Reduce by computing the sum across time series for each
alignment period. This reducer is valid for DELTA and GAUGE metrics
with numeric and distribution values. The value_type of the output is
the same as the value_type of the input.
Generated from protobuf enum REDUCE_SUM = 4;
REDUCE_STDDEV
Value: 5Reduce by computing the standard deviation across time series
for each alignment period. This reducer is valid for DELTA and
GAUGE metrics with numeric or distribution values. The value_type
of the output is DOUBLE.
Generated from protobuf enum REDUCE_STDDEV = 5;
REDUCE_COUNT
Value: 6Reduce by computing the number of data points across time series
for each alignment period. This reducer is valid for DELTA and
GAUGE metrics of numeric, Boolean, distribution, and string
value_type. The value_type of the output is INT64.
Generated from protobuf enum REDUCE_COUNT = 6;
REDUCE_COUNT_TRUE
Value: 7Reduce by computing the number of True-valued data points across time
series for each alignment period. This reducer is valid for DELTA and
GAUGE metrics of Boolean value_type. The value_type of the output
is INT64.
Generated from protobuf enum REDUCE_COUNT_TRUE = 7;
REDUCE_COUNT_FALSE
Value: 15Reduce by computing the number of False-valued data points across time
series for each alignment period. This reducer is valid for DELTA and
GAUGE metrics of Boolean value_type. The value_type of the output
is INT64.
Generated from protobuf enum REDUCE_COUNT_FALSE = 15;
REDUCE_FRACTION_TRUE
Value: 8Reduce by computing the ratio of the number of True-valued data points
to the total number of data points for each alignment period. This
reducer is valid for DELTA and GAUGE metrics of Boolean value_type.
The output value is in the range [0.0, 1.0] and has value_type
DOUBLE.
Generated from protobuf enum REDUCE_FRACTION_TRUE = 8;
REDUCE_PERCENTILE_99
Value: 9Reduce by computing the 99th
percentile of data points
across time series for each alignment period. This reducer is valid for
GAUGE and DELTA metrics of numeric and distribution type. The value
of the output is DOUBLE.
Generated from protobuf enum REDUCE_PERCENTILE_99 = 9;
REDUCE_PERCENTILE_95
Value: 10Reduce by computing the 95th
percentile of data points
across time series for each alignment period. This reducer is valid for
GAUGE and DELTA metrics of numeric and distribution type. The value
of the output is DOUBLE.
Generated from protobuf enum REDUCE_PERCENTILE_95 = 10;
REDUCE_PERCENTILE_50
Value: 11Reduce by computing the 50th
percentile of data points
across time series for each alignment period. This reducer is valid for
GAUGE and DELTA metrics of numeric and distribution type. The value
of the output is DOUBLE.
Generated from protobuf enum REDUCE_PERCENTILE_50 = 11;
REDUCE_PERCENTILE_05
Value: 12Reduce by computing the 5th
percentile of data points
across time series for each alignment period. This reducer is valid for
GAUGE and DELTA metrics of numeric and distribution type. The value
of the output is DOUBLE.
Generated from protobuf enum REDUCE_PERCENTILE_05 = 12;
